A Place With Time and Substance

As we prepare for the summer season, we wanted to share something we’ve learned from hosting guests over the years.

Many people arrive at Northeast Cove Geodomes needing to slow down. The first night is about settling in. After a bit of time, the pace eases and the experience begins to open up.

Part of that comes from the setting here — quiet, waterfront, and peaceful — but part of it comes from where we are.

Mabou rewards unhurried days. There are coastal hikes and long beach walks, a farmers’ market, local food, and evenings filled with live Celtic music, concerts, and ceilidhs. Beach days tend to happen naturally, depending on the weather and the mood of the day. Music nights happen when you feel like wandering out. And through it all, mornings at the cove remain calm and quiet.

Because of that balance, we encourage guests to give themselves more than just a quick visit whenever their schedule allows. With a little extra time, there’s no need to rush or try to fit everything in. You can hike one day, go to the beach the next, sit on the deck and do nothing at all — and still feel like you haven’t missed anything.

Short stays can be a lovely introduction. A longer stay lets both the place and the pace of Mabou really settle in.

Your 2026 Getaway at the Cove Opens for Booking Tomorrow

Our 2026 season opens for bookings tomorrow, and we’re already looking forward to welcoming everyone back to Northeast Cove.

We’ll be open from May 1 to October 17 next year.

For anyone who loves the quieter months, we’ve added shoulder season rates at $199/night —
May 1 to June 15 and October 1 to 17 — and you can now book single-night stays during those times.

Peak summer runs June 15 to September 30 at $279/night with a two-night minimum.

And since people have already been asking, we’ll have gift certificates available for Christmas again this year — always a nice way to surprise someone who enjoys a peaceful getaway by the water.

A lobster right under our docks! 🦞

I was filming off the dock here at Northeast Cove this morning, scanning along the ocean floor, when I spotted a lobster just crawling around like he owned the place. You’ve got to watch for a bit before you see him, but once you do, it’s a treat.

The Gulf of St. Lawrence is famous for its lobster — that’s where the fishermen head with their traps — but I didn’t realize they were coming this far inside Mabou Harbour. We’re a good four kilometres in from the open Gulf, and yet here he was, right beneath the domes.

The Northeast Cove is full of life — bass, trout, the odd salmon, and now apparently more and more lobster showing up in these cold, sheltered waters. Add in the eagles, herons, beavers, muskrats, geese, oysters, and mussels, and it’s clear this little corner of Cape Breton is thriving above and below the surface.

🍁 Fall Along the Celtic Shores Coastal Trail – Just Minutes from Northeast Cove 🍁

We walked the Southwest Mabou section of the Celtic Shores Coastal Trail this week — about 3 km in to the old iron bridge and back. Even on a cloudy day, the colors were incredible — gold, red, and every shade in between.

Many of our guests take the complimentary bikes from the domes and ride this same stretch — it’s one of the best ways to soak in the fall colors and the quiet beauty of the Southwest Mabou River.

This trail never disappoints. Every turn, every bridge, every scatter of leaves reminds you to slow down and enjoy where you are.
